Transaction 75a72905630d112b3acc4ab2609128842dfe3e292e0f6a06f002b34b0dd316a1

1 Input
2 Outputs
  • 75a72905630d112b3acc4ab2609128842dfe3e292e0f6a06f002b34b0dd316a1:0
  • value  7913500
    address  17hkcE8yxxcMz9iGe4ReSk3fyrZfss9SaJ
  • 75a72905630d112b3acc4ab2609128842dfe3e292e0f6a06f002b34b0dd316a1:1
  • value  5146391
    address  3GdbTnkNosDck7tcqPjwQTvDqMuKFGb68N